> Go into escape hatch mode. If you delete a value fully, and it's required, the input field goes into error, which is correct. See attached screen shot.
> But if you put in garbage, it doesn't say anything is wrong. See attached screen shot.
> Need to validate that the input matches the field (int, string, etc) and errors appropriately
